.mov to .jpg series: Any Suggestions?
I need to convert a quicktime mov into a series of jpg stills. Does anyone know of a piece of software to do this? Preferably freeware. If not freeware, then something with a 30-day trial...I only need to use it once.
Also, prefferably something small. I don't want to have to download a 500MB DV editing suite like premiere or something like that...I'm on a modem! Any help would be greatly appreciated! |

well, I know NanDub or VirtualDub can do it with MPEG and DivX files - I don't know if it can read .mov files though.
EDIT: I just checked and it looks like it doesn't read .mov files. If yuou can convert it to .avi or .mpg then it'll wok for you |
quicktime pro does it, but isn't freeware or have a 30 dial trial, but it is pretty cheap. $29.99 its not often you hear the word cheap in a sentence with apple, unless its preceeded by not ;)
its also considerably less trouble than anything i've used to do this before. But if you want free (its donationware these days) http://www.radgametools.com/bnkdown.htm |
